Scam alarm from Member "Donald0"...

Just want to give you guys a little fraud alarm...

Because of the request to the B20/B25 panel, i received this PM from just registered "member" Donald0. see attached photo.

I contacted the email and talked a bit back and forth. Asking the potential seller to send me acctual photos of the unit. Many things didnt line up...

He told me he just made the pictures by himself and the pictures would show the unit to sell...

Well, in reality he just copied photos from the Max Marine website:

https://maxmarineelectronics.com/pro...-164100-30110/

After i confronted him, he did not reply anymore...

Use caution dealing with this email or when getting "a friend wants to sell" PM...

Re: Scam alarm from Member "Donald0"...

There are more. I reported a new member last week bumping posts with short, generic posts. That’s a sure sign of a scammer bumping post count to gain some credibility. Just use the report button.

On another forum they hacked a bunch of long term (well trusted) members and sat on it. When they had enough hacked accounts they started replying to WTB and ripped off a lot of money.

Trust but verify. Always get a photo with proof of life, like todays date in the photo.
